TUCSON, Ariz. — The City Council voted unanimously to scrap a proposal to boost the cost per ride for Sun Van’s paratransit services from $1 per trip to $3, according to an Arizona Daily Star report.

The decision was preceded by an hour of heart-wrenching testimony from parents of disabled children, advocates from local nonprofits and low-income senior citizens dependent on the paratransit service. For the full story, click here.
